Thursday, December 1st
On Thursday, December 1st at 4:30 pm, Santa will be on hand to light the tree in front of the library on East Broadway. This is event is part of the South Boston Holiday Stroll! The Stroll features Santa on an antique fire truck, followed by a Classic Cadillac convertible with up-and-coming pop singers Carly Underwood and Tyler Levs of MusicBall Entertainment. More than 50 participating businesses will be offering incredible savings on Dec. 1; look for the big red bow on their storefronts.
Santa will make four stops along East and West Broadway (there will be hot chocolate and treats at each stop):
- 4:00 p.m. — Medal of Honor Park
- 4:30 p.m. — Library on East Broadway
- 5:00 p.m. — West Broadway Municipal Parking Lot
- 5:30 p.m. — Corner of C Street and West Broadway
The Original Dickens Carolers will be strolling along East Broadway (4-6 p.m.) and West Broadway (5-7 p.m.). And free Pedicab rides will be available from 5:30-7:30 p.m. to whisk customers to their favorite establishments.
